Improvidence at the 2011 Minnesota Fringe Festival
Infinitely Spectacular Productions
Best.Mary Magdalene.Ever. Let’s get that front and center. The Jim Jones / Joseph Smith / L. Ron Hubbard number was also a hoot. A fun show, though the cleverness of some of the songs is swallowed up by the immensity of the Guthrie Lab. PLEASE publish the lyrics to Techno-Babel. I beg you.
I do wish the line about “no fatties” had been left out. It immediately calls attention to the relative physical dimensions of every woman in the cast. I guess if they don’t care, I shouldn’t, but I do.
As for the improvident Lord Chris: surviving two assassination attempts in one hour seems pretty Godlike to me. Maybe there’s more to filling the bowl and taking it easy than I thought.
